Patients with cancer are at risk for numerous pathologies both as a result of their disease process as well as the treatments they receive.

Some of them are classified as medical emergencies as they truly can be life threatening.

This series discusses four of the most common: tumor lysis syndrome, pleural effusion, sepsis, and DIC.

For each of these conditions, there is a focus on patient assessment, recognition of symptoms, and initiation of immediate treatments.

This information is presented by nurses and physicians who are experts in oncology who are affiliated with major cancer centers across the United States.
